Crime Watch: Rape, Burglary, Police Assaulted

Dale City, Va. –– A string of arrest were made in connection to the rape of a teenage girl and the subsequent burglary that occurred in retaliation to the rape, police said.

Rape / Burglary

Stewart
On [Wednesday] July 13 at 10 a.m., police responded to investigate a rape which was reported to have occurred in the 4600 block of Pearson Dr in [Dale City.] The investigation revealed that the victim, a 16 year old female, had been sexually assaulted by the accused, a known acquaintance who had been renting the basement in the residence. The accused was arrested in charge in that incident. At 12:40[a.m.] on July 14, police responded to the same residence for a reported burglary in progress. The investigation revealed that the homeowner returned home to find the accused individuals running from his residence. The suspects were located by police and charged. It was later learned that this incident was in retaliation for the sexual assault against the victim.

Arrested in reference rape investigation: Daniel O’Neal STEWART JR, 26, of the 4600 block of Pearson Dr in Woodbridge, charged with rape, court date unavailable, held WITHOUT bond.

Arrested in reference burglary investigation: Lionell Keith GRIFFIN, 18, of 5004 Lynwood Dr in Woodbridge, charged with conspiracy to commit burglary, conspiracy to commit grand larceny, burglary, grand larceny and 2 counts of contributing to the delinquency of a minor [for the 2 other accused], court date unavailable, held WITHOUT bond.

Arrested: (Juveniles) in reference burglary investigation, a 15-year-old male of Washington, DC, a 17-year-old male of Woodbridge.

Both juveniles were charged with conspiracy to commit burglary, conspiracy to commit grand larceny, burglary and grand larceny. Court date unavailable, both held at a Juvenile Detention Facility.

Malicious Wounding / Assault & Battery on Law Enforcement Officer [LEO]
On [Tuesday] July 12 at 9:56 p.m., police responded to the 14100 block of Madrigal Dr in [Dale City] for a domestic. The investigation revealed that the accused was acting violent in the front of the residence. During the encounter, the victims, a 52 year old man and a 53 year old woman, were assaulted by the accused as they tried to get him under control. Police arrived at the scene and attempted to gain control of the accused. The accused then spat in the face of an officer being restrained and transported. The victims sustained minor injuries. The victims and the accused are known acquaintances.

Arrested: Robert Matthew MORTON, 28, of 14112 Madrigal Dr in [Dale City], charged with malicious wounding, assault & battery on LEO, threats to burn, domestic assault & battery and obstructing police. Court date set for September 2, 2011, held WITHOUT bond
